The 3.6 L Pentastar V6 with eTorque
The 3.6 L Pentastar V6 serves as the reliable entry point for the Ram 1500. It is a workhorse understood for its durability and relatively high fuel effectiveness for a full-size truck. The addition of the eTorque mild-hybrid system changes the standard generator with a belt-driven motor generator system. This provides seamless start/stop performance and adds an additional burst of torque when accelerating from a grinding halt.
The 5.7 L HEMI ® V8 with eTorque
For numerous enthusiasts, the "Buy Dodge Ram Engine USA Ram" identity is inseparable from the 5.7 L HEMI V8. Known for its iconic roar and hemispherical combustion chambers, this engine has been the gold standard for towing and muscle. Like the Pentastar, the modern-day HEMI uses the eTorque system to smooth out transitions and enhance fuel economy, though it stays a powerhouse efficient in significant workloads.
The New Era: 3.0 L Hurricane I6
The most significant news in the Ram 1500 world is the intro of the 3.0 L Hurricane Twin-Turbo Inline-Six engine. Designed to provide V8 power with better effectiveness, the Hurricane is available in two unique tunes: Standard Output (SO) and High Output (HO). This engine represents a shift towards smaller sized displacement coupled with forced induction (turbocharging) to accomplish exceptional performance metrics.
Table 1: Ram 1500 Engine Performance SpecificationsEngine TypeHorsepowerTorque (lb-ft)Induction3.6 L Pentastar V6305 hp269 lb-ftNaturally Aspirated5.7 L HEMI V8395 hp410 lb-ftNaturally Aspirated3.0 L Hurricane (SO)420 hp469 lb-ftTwin-Turbocharged3.0 L Hurricane (HO)540 hp521 lb-ftTwin-Turbocharged2. Fuel Efficiency and eTorque Technology
The eTorque system is a standout function in the Ram lineup. By making use of a 48-volt battery pack, the system assists the engine restart in as little as 400 milliseconds. It also permits regenerative braking, where energy typically lost during deceleration is recaptured and stored.

The Hurricane Advantage: Why the Swap?
The industry transition from V8 engines to turbocharged I6 engines has been met with both enjoyment and suspicion. However, the benefits of the 3.0 L Hurricane engine are grounded in physics and engineering:
Better Torque Delivery: Turbos offer peak torque much lower in the RPM variety than naturally aspirated V8s.Lowered Weight: The I6 configuration is normally lighter and narrower than a V8, enhancing the truck's balance and handling.Lower Emissions: Modern turbocharging allows the engine to burn fuel better, reducing the carbon footprint per mile driven.Advanced Internals: The Hurricane features Plasma Transfer Wire Arc (PTWA) covering in the cylinder bores, which supplies a low-friction surface area for enhanced longevity.4. FREQUENTLY ASKED QUESTION: Frequently Asked QuestionsWhich Ram 1500 engine is the most reputable?
The 3.6 L Pentastar V6 is often cited as the most reputable due to its basic, naturally aspirated design and its long history of usage across the entire Stellantis (formerly Chrysler) lineup. It has extremely couple of "teething" issues compared to more recent, more complex turbocharged engines.
Is the HEMI V8 being stopped?
Yes, the 5.7 L HEMI V8 is being phased out of the Ram 1500 lineup in favor of the more efficient and effective 3.0 L Hurricane I6 engines. For the 2025 model year and beyond, the Hurricane will work as the main flagship engine.
Does the Hurricane engine need exceptional fuel?
For the High Output (HO) version of the 3.0 L Hurricane engine, premium fuel is advised to achieve the marketed 540 horse power. The Standard Output (SO) can usually run on regular unleaded, though efficiency might be a little optimized with mid-grade fuel.
What is eTorque, and do all Ram engines have it?
eTorque is a mild-hybrid system. It was basic on the majority of late-model 5.7 L HEMIs and 3.6 L Pentastars. It is not a "complete" hybrid like a Prius; you can not drive on electric power alone. It is created to assist the fuel engine and improve the smoothness of the stop/start system.
Can the 3.6 L V6 really tow a trailer?
While it is not created for heavy building and construction devices or big 30-foot campers, the 3.6 L V6 is more than capable of pulling little boats, energy trailers, or individual watercraft, with an optimum capacity of around 7,700 lbs when effectively geared up.
Why did Ram change from V8 to Inline-6?
The switch was driven by 3 main factors: fuel economy regulations, the desire for higher torque outputs, and smoother engine harmonics. Inline-six engines are inherently better balanced than V8s, offering a smoother trip while the twin-turbos provide more power than the bigger V8 might manage naturally.
